summ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
-rw-r--r--mysql-test/r/grant_4332.result3
-rw-r--r--mysql-test/t/grant_4332.test7
-rw-r--r--sql/sql_acl.cc2
3 files changed, 6 insertions, 6 deletions
diff --git a/mysql-test/r/grant_4332.result b/mysql-test/r/grant_4332.result
index f0286173b4c..ef92b62ab32 100644
--- a/mysql-test/r/grant_4332.result
+++ b/mysql-test/r/grant_4332.result
@@ -1,4 +1,3 @@
-set global event_scheduler = on;
select user();
Catalog Database Table Table_alias Column Column_alias Type Length Max length Is_null Flags Decimals Charsetnr
def user() 253 77 14 N 1 31 8
@@ -13,7 +12,7 @@ alter table mysql.columns_priv modify User char(80) binary not null default '';
alter table mysql.procs_priv modify User char(80) binary not null default '';
alter table mysql.proc modify definer char(141) collate utf8_bin not null default '';
alter table mysql.event modify definer char(141) collate utf8_bin not null default '';
-flush privileges;
+set global event_scheduler = on;
select user();
Catalog Database Table Table_alias Column Column_alias Type Length Max length Is_null Flags Decimals Charsetnr
def user() 253 141 14 N 1 31 8
diff --git a/mysql-test/t/grant_4332.test b/mysql-test/t/grant_4332.test
index 4d8d769680d..f77d3be350f 100644
--- a/mysql-test/t/grant_4332.test
+++ b/mysql-test/t/grant_4332.test
@@ -8,8 +8,6 @@
--source include/not_embedded.inc
-set global event_scheduler = on;
-
--enable_metadata
select user();
--disable_metadata
@@ -24,7 +22,10 @@ alter table mysql.columns_priv modify User char(80) binary not null default '';
alter table mysql.procs_priv modify User char(80) binary not null default '';
alter table mysql.proc modify definer char(141) collate utf8_bin not null default '';
alter table mysql.event modify definer char(141) collate utf8_bin not null default '';
-flush privileges;
+
+--source include/restart_mysqld.inc
+
+set global event_scheduler = on;
--enable_metadata
select user();
diff --git a/sql/sql_acl.cc b/sql/sql_acl.cc
index d331c4b00ea..a7b840beb03 100644
--- a/sql/sql_acl.cc
+++ b/sql/sql_acl.cc
@@ -70,7 +70,7 @@ TABLE_FIELD_TYPE mysql_db_table_fields[MYSQL_DB_FIELD_COUNT] = {
},
{
{ C_STRING_WITH_LEN("User") },
- { C_STRING_WITH_LEN("char(16)") },
+ { C_STRING_WITH_LEN("char(") },
{NULL, 0}
},
{